Andre comes from the Island of Aruba where he grew up listening to all types of music. When he was 12 he started taking piano lessons which did not last too long. One year later Andre takes on a different instrument which is the Cuatro. A native four string guitar like instrument from Venezuela at the Venezuelan Institute. His instructor was Sergia Betancourt. When was 15 he took on the guitar and has been playing it ever since. He has picked up other instrument during the years which are bass and keyboards. He was instructed at the Cas Di Cultura under Ivan Jansen from 1995-1998. In 1998 Andre moved to Venezuela to attend The Jose Vicente Emilio Sojo Conservatory of Music in Barquisimeto. Also he attended the Cheita Quintana Music Institute for additional guitar lessons and vocal lessons both classically trained. In 2000 Andre attends Musicians Institute in Hollywood, Ca, where he graduated from the G.I.T program and the R.I.T. program in 2003. He has played in numerous bands in the States and Aruba. He is currently still playing in bands across Los Angeles. Currently recording a new project. GUITAR: I am a teacher who combines the best of all worlds of styles. On the first lesson I always want to know my potential student(s). What kind of music they like, what are they expecting of me and where are they heading with their playing. It does not matter if you are a hobbyist or serious player I want to know your style. Once I establish a fundamental ground with you on how and where you are going we can take of to the next level. The most important thing for me is that I want you to have fun when learning. I will begin with one of my favorite methods for classical guitar(even though I teach electric guitar I believe it is necessary) I will work with you from wherever you are comfortable playing right now. I will correct you on your mistakes. It can be from holding the guitar, finger placement of chords or solo strings to strumming technique. If you are a beginner it will be a world of fun. There is nothing better than learning from zero. The main focus of my lessons are for you to feel comfortable and happy playing the guitar. Knowledge of what you are playing will come in time if you stay with it. Learning to play guitar takes time and dedication like with anything else you dedicate time to. The key to perfection is practice. Always practice. We will cover subjects like: ear training, reading, music theory, solo string improv, chords, scales and more. I will keep it as balanced as possible for you. I also encourage you to bring a song of your choice to the lesson so that I can review it with you and show you what you can kind of solos you can play and what kind of relation it has to what you have learned so far. Please do not bring the song on the first lesson, because that won't help you yet. I am a most of the time blues guitarist and if you want to know rock you have to know the blues. I'll teach you the fundamentals of blues in time along side the other subjects we will cover. You will solo like a blues legend in no time. Each week depending on what you have learned so far I will start a progression and you will have to tell me what scale you are playing and what kind of chords I am playing. This part of my memory retention skill that you will have to learn. If you to remember to practice we will move faster, but if you don't we will get stuck at the same subject. I know it takes time to learn and if you need more time, No problem, just remember it all depends on you my friend. For ear training. I will play a note first and then the chord on the guitar or keyboard and you have to give the correct chord. For music theory. We will cover notes to chord building. Relationship between chords and scales and more. For reading. I will bring this on to you slowly but surely. It will take time for you to be able to read music flawlessly. Once we are further in the lessons we will get more involved in Alternate Tunings. Technique is very important so we will spend a good amount of time on that. I'll show you how to build your own guitar player's chart with notation and all.
